Tropaeolum majus has long stems that will trail over the ground or climb to 6 feet by coiling its leaf stalks around upright support. Tropaeolum majus grow and care – herbaceous creeping vine of the genus Tropaeolum also known as Monks cress or Garden nasturtium, Tropaeolum majus annual plant, grown for the edible flowers and leaves but mostly used as ornamental plant for the flowers and also as ground cover plant, possible to grow in pond hedge, grow in mediterranean, desert, subtropical, temperate climate and growing in hardiness zone 10b-11 as autumn planting and 4-10a as spring planting. Genus Tropaeolum can be annuals or perennials, bushy, trailing or climbing by twining stems, with simple or palmately lobed leaves and showy funnel-shaped flowers with five long-clawed petals and often a spur Details T. majus is an annual climber which will scramble over the ground or up a support. Pl. These plants feature showy, long-stalked, spurred, funnel-shaped, 5-petaled flowers (to 2.5” wide) in shades of red, orange, yellow and cream. CareGrow in moist, well-drained soil in full sun. Growing Nasturtiums and other Tropaeolum Plants in the Garden It is best to sow Nasturtium seeds in their final location, whether this be in a container, or in the garden itself; do this about a week after the last frost. Tropaeolum majus ‘Empress of India’ is a non-trailing nasturtium, bearing deep red, semi-double flowers in contrast with purple-green leaves.
